What a long body this airliner has. The wings are towards the back and the engines in the rear. You wonder how it actually flies but I'm not an engineer. Interesting and complex cockpit. Very entertaining and informative video. Thanks.
@patrickunderwood5662
@patrickunderwood5662 Жыл бұрын
Not an engineer either but, engines are heavy-so when they are mounted at the rear, the wing has to move aft to keep the center of lift balanced correctly against the center of gravity. It’s what makes the long MD-80s, ERJ-145 and other similar planes look so cool!
